This page shows businesses on Crosthead Road. Click on a business to bring up its details and a map showing its location.
Recycling Centres
Address: Crosthead Road, Whitebirk Industrial Estate, Blackburn, Lancashire, BB1 5SW
Map showing Crosthead Road in Blackburn.